react-big-calendar vs @fullcalendar/list
Comparación de paquetes npm de "Bibliotecas de Calendario en React"
1 Año
react-big-calendar@fullcalendar/listPaquetes similares:
¿Qué es Bibliotecas de Calendario en React?

Las bibliotecas de calendario son herramientas esenciales en el desarrollo web que permiten a los desarrolladores integrar funcionalidades de calendario en sus aplicaciones. Estas bibliotecas ofrecen componentes listos para usar que facilitan la visualización y gestión de eventos, tareas y citas. Tanto '@fullcalendar/list' como 'react-big-calendar' son populares en la comunidad de React, cada una con sus propias características y enfoques para la implementación de calendarios.

Tendencia de descargas de npm
Ranking de GitHub Stars
Detalle de estadísticas
Paquete
Descargas
Stars
Tamaño
Issues
Publicación
Licencia
react-big-calendar394,9068,3242.6 MB401hace 6 díasMIT
@fullcalendar/list328,14719,55468.3 kB1,052hace 2 mesesMIT
Comparación de características: react-big-calendar vs @fullcalendar/list

Facilidad de Uso

  • react-big-calendar:

    'react-big-calendar' es conocido por su facilidad de uso y rápida implementación. Con una configuración mínima, los desarrolladores pueden tener un calendario funcional en poco tiempo, lo que lo hace ideal para proyectos que requieren resultados rápidos.

  • @fullcalendar/list:

    '@fullcalendar/list' ofrece una API intuitiva y bien documentada, pero puede requerir un poco más de configuración inicial para aprovechar al máximo su flexibilidad. Los desarrolladores pueden necesitar invertir tiempo en personalizar el calendario según sus necesidades específicas.

Personalización

  • react-big-calendar:

    'react-big-calendar' también permite cierta personalización, aunque puede ser menos flexible que '@fullcalendar/list'. Ofrece opciones para cambiar estilos y comportamientos, pero puede requerir más trabajo para lograr personalizaciones avanzadas.

  • @fullcalendar/list:

    Esta biblioteca permite una personalización extensa de los estilos y la funcionalidad. Los desarrolladores pueden modificar casi todos los aspectos del calendario, desde el diseño hasta la lógica de eventos, lo que permite una integración perfecta en diferentes aplicaciones.

Soporte de Eventos

  • react-big-calendar:

    Ofrece soporte básico para eventos, pero carece de algunas de las características avanzadas que '@fullcalendar/list' proporciona. Es adecuado para aplicaciones que no requieren una gestión de eventos compleja.

  • @fullcalendar/list:

    Proporciona un soporte robusto para eventos, incluyendo la capacidad de arrastrar y soltar, así como la integración con fuentes de datos externas. Esto lo hace ideal para aplicaciones que requieren una gestión dinámica de eventos.

Rendimiento

  • react-big-calendar:

    También es eficiente, pero puede enfrentar problemas de rendimiento si se manejan grandes volúmenes de eventos debido a su enfoque más simple. Se recomienda implementar técnicas de optimización si se planea usarlo con muchos datos.

  • @fullcalendar/list:

    Optimizado para manejar grandes cantidades de eventos sin comprometer el rendimiento. Su arquitectura permite una carga eficiente y una respuesta rápida a las interacciones del usuario, lo que es crucial para aplicaciones con muchos datos.

Comunidad y Soporte

  • react-big-calendar:

    También tiene una comunidad activa, aunque puede tener menos recursos en comparación con '@fullcalendar/list'. Sin embargo, su simplicidad puede hacer que sea más fácil encontrar soluciones a problemas comunes.

  • @fullcalendar/list:

    Cuenta con una comunidad activa y una buena cantidad de recursos y documentación, lo que facilita la resolución de problemas y la implementación de nuevas características.

Cómo elegir: react-big-calendar vs @fullcalendar/list
  • react-big-calendar:

    Elige 'react-big-calendar' si buscas una solución sencilla y rápida de implementar que se integre bien con el ecosistema de React. Esta biblioteca es fácil de usar y ofrece una buena cantidad de características básicas para la visualización de eventos, además de ser altamente extensible. Es adecuada para aplicaciones que requieren un calendario simple pero efectivo sin complicaciones adicionales.

  • @fullcalendar/list:

    Elige '@fullcalendar/list' si necesitas un calendario altamente personalizable y flexible, con soporte para diferentes vistas (día, semana, mes) y una amplia gama de características como arrastrar y soltar eventos, integración con múltiples fuentes de datos y un diseño responsivo. Es ideal para aplicaciones que requieren una gestión avanzada de eventos y una experiencia de usuario rica.